#716d72 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#716d72 is composed of 44.3% red, 42.7%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.9% cyan, 4.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 288 degrees, a saturation of 2.2% and a lightness of 43.7%. #716d72 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2dae4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#716d72 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#716d72 has RGB values of R:113, G:109,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7433586.
